They will need an enclosure that measures 6’ x 2’ x 2’. We recommend an enclosure that is at least as long as your snake. You must make sure you have enough space for your snake when it reaches adult size. There are varying opinions on what size terrarium is appropriate for an adult Boa. When the cage is first set up, watch the humidity rise and fall you will get a good idea of how to regulate it. Humidity gauges should be used to monitor the humidity. If your cage has a screen lid you will need to use a pegboard with lots of little holes. Placing a light bulb above their water bowl will help keep humidity high. Their natural habitat has a high humidity that should be replicated in their cage. The Colombian Red Tail Boa lives across a large range in South America. Keeping track of their growth and weight is never a bad idea. This will depend on their age and size and if they are maintaining a healthy weight.īoas can be underweight or overweight so you should pay attention to your snake’s body mass. You should start by feeding weekly but this can reduce to once every two weeks.Īs your snake grows they can be fed less-frequently. The size of the prey will depend on the size of your snake. One or two rabbits once a fortnight for adults over six feet.One rat each week when your Boa is larger than three feet.
